dust
  • n  fine powdery material such as dry earth or pollen that can be blown about in the air
    the furniture was covered with dust
  • n  the remains of something that has been destroyed or broken up
  • n  free microscopic particles of solid material
    astronomers say that the empty space between planets actually contains measurable amounts of dust
  • v  remove the dust from
    dust the cabinets
  • v  rub the dust over a surface so as to blur the outlines of a shape
    The artist dusted the charcoal drawing down to a faint image
  • v  cover with a light dusting of a substance
    dust the bread with flour
  • v  distribute loosely
